Shadowsocks 被破解:原因与对策分析

引言

近年来,Shadowsocks 作为一款流行的翻墙工具,得到了广泛的应用。它以其简单易用、灵活性强的特点,帮助用户突破网络限制,实现自由上网。然而,随着其使用人数的增加,Shadowsocks 的安全性也受到越来越多的关注,尤其是被破解的问题。本文将深入分析 Shadowsocks 被破解的原因及其应对措施。

Shadowsocks 的工作原理

1. 什么是 Shadowsocks

Shadowsocks 是一种开源的代理软件,主要用于科学上网。它通过加密用户的网络流量,使其在公网上难以被监控或干扰。

2. Shadowsocks 的架构

Shadowsocks 由客户端和服务器端组成,客户端负责将用户的网络请求发送到服务器端,服务器再将请求转发到目标网站。这一过程中的数据流量经过加密,保障了用户的隐私。

Shadowsocks 被破解的原因

1. 加密方式的局限性

虽然 Shadowsocks 使用了多种加密算法(如 aes-256-gcmchacha20),但其加密强度和安全性并不能确保绝对安全。攻击者可以通过以下方式破解:

  • 流量分析:通过分析数据包的特征,攻击者能够识别出 Shadowsocks 流量。
  • 密码泄露:如果用户使用弱密码或默认设置,攻击者可轻易获得访问权限。

2. 服务器安全性

许多用户选择在低成本或不安全的服务器上部署 Shadowsocks,这增加了被破解的风险。服务器若未进行安全配置,容易遭受攻击。

3. 网络环境的复杂性

在一些国家和地区,网络审查技术不断升级,攻击者可能利用高级的深度包检测(DPI) 技术来识别和屏蔽 Shadowsocks 流量。

被破解后的影响

1. 用户隐私泄露

如果 Shadowsocks 被破解,用户的网络活动可能被监控,敏感信息面临泄露的风险。

2. 服务不可用

被破解后,用户可能无法顺利访问目标网站,影响网络体验。

3. 法律风险

在某些国家,使用翻墙工具是违法的,被破解可能会导致用户面临法律问题。

如何应对 Shadowsocks 被破解的问题

1. 更改加密参数

  • 定期更换加密方式:用户应定期更改加密方式和密码,增加破解的难度。
  • 使用更强的密码:选择复杂且不易被猜测的密码,避免使用默认设置。

2. 优选服务器

  • 选择高安全性的服务器:确保所使用的服务器具备良好的安全配置和防护措施。
  • 使用 VPS(虚拟专用服务器):推荐在自己的 VPS 上搭建 Shadowsocks,提高安全性。

3. 加强网络监控

  • 使用流量分析工具:监控网络流量,及时发现异常活动。
  • 安装安全防护软件:增强计算机和手机的安全性,防止恶意软件攻击。

常见问题解答(FAQ)

Q1: Shadowsocks 被破解了,我该如何处理?

  • 立即更换密码,并更改加密方式。检查服务器设置,确保安全性。

Q2: 如何判断我的 Shadowsocks 是否被破解?

  • 通过网络流量监控工具查看是否有异常连接,若有疑虑可尝试更换服务器。

Q3: 使用 Shadowsocks 有何风险?

  • 使用 Shadowsocks 可能面临被监控、隐私泄露和法律风险等,用户需提高警惕。

Q4: 有没有更安全的翻墙工具推荐?

  • 除了 Shadowsocks,可以考虑使用 V2RayWireGuard,这些工具相对较新,安全性更高。

结论

总的来说,Shadowsocks 作为一种翻墙工具,虽然便捷,但安全性不可忽视。用户需定期检查与更新安全设置,增强使用体验。保持对网络安全的高度关注,是每位用户的责任。

正文完